Transaction 56a8f68182c8ca0068ab2c4e7bc705a0445f75c3a80a49fa613dea183690f891
1 Input
1 Output
-
56a8f68182c8ca0068ab2c4e7bc705a0445f75c3a80a49fa613dea183690f891:0
- value
- 587107
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5adfeddf6f333ff035f10628f89f6f7ea5d70624 OP_EQUAL
- address
- 39yWzgUYgSeq4GwHAqZh64UQCvafsCr9zS